The Training Contract

Trainees are given high levels of responsibility, case management and client contact from an early stage. The firm also has an extensive support network in place throughout the training contract in the form of senior-level support and continuous appraisals.

For a large international firm, our London office remains a tightly knit team harbouring an open and inclusive culture. You will nevertheless be given significant opportunities to assist on matters which may be multi-disciplinary, cross-border, complex and high-profile in nature, working alongside some award-winning teams and individuals. Our main practice areas in London are corporate, finance, litigation and dispute resolution, real estate, insurance and reinsurance, pensions and employment, competition and trade, tax, intellectual property, and information technology.

As a trainee in London, you will be encouraged to play an active part of a team, dealing with clients on a day-to-day basis on a wide range of business issues. You will undertake four 'seats' during your two year training contract. During each seat you will share a room with either a partner or a senior associate who will be responsible for supervising your work and continuing development throughout your seat.

Our trainees are able to tailor their training contract from a range of 24 different seats, including our main practice areas in London, client secondments and international secondments (Brussels, Hong Kong, New York, and São Paulo). Shortly before you start your training contract, you will be able to shape the direction of your contract by expressing your preferences for your four seats during your training contract. We regularly review your seat choices with you throughout the training contract, as we realise that your preferences may change with the knowledge and experience you will gain.

Over the course of your training contract, we will take time to ensure that you are aware of the responsibilities of each seat by providing comprehensive training that goes far beyond the requirements of the Professional Skills Course (PSC). Additional training will equip you with skills to understand the international business world, develop client relationships and undertake advanced legal research. You will also benefit from the expertise of professional support lawyers who are responsible for providing briefing sessions on key legal developments and maintain in-house precedent databases.

We will not only find out if your expectations are being met, but provide you with guidance and support throughout your two years at Mayer Brown. You will have an appraisal with your supervisor halfway through and at the end of each seat. In short, you can expect the following during your two year training contract at Mayer Brown:

The Legal Practice Course

Your training programme with Mayer Brown will start long before your training contract begins – on our bespoke Legal Practice Course with Nottingham Law at Kaplan Law School in London, which we ask all of our future trainees to attend. Elements of the course have been designed by our Lawyers in conjunction with Nottingham Law at Kaplan Law School offering students an US law introductory course on top of the core modules. Our trainees studying the LPC at Kaplan have a great deal of contact with the firm throughout the LPC year, with regular visits to our offices, both professionally in the form of research tasks and presentation projects and socially, for drinks and meetings with our current trainees and partners. We have a wealth of experience at our London office in the form of associates, partners and PSLs and we encourage our LPC students to take full advantage of their knowledge and experience.
